Thrombocytopenia in the high-risk infant

J Pediatr. 1980 Nov;97(5):791-4. doi: 10.1016/s0022-3476(80)80272-1.

Abstract

One-hundred twenty-nine high-risk infants with thrombocytopenia and 238 control infants without thrombocytopenia were evaluated. Mothers of thrombocytopenic babies had similar history to those of nonthrombocytopenic babies, although fewer chronic narcotic abusers were found among mothers of thrombocytopenic babies. Thrombocytopenia was more common in babies less than 37 weeks' gestation and in sick babies compared to healthy babies. Sixty percent of infants had no recognizable cause of thrombocytopenia. Features associated with thrombocytopenia included umbilical line placement, respiratory assistance, hyperbilirubinemia, phototherapy, prematurity, respiratory distress syndrome, low Apgar score, sepsis, meconium aspiration, and necrotizing entercolitis. Thrombocytopenic babies had more complications, more hemorrhage, and greater mortality than nonthrombocytopenic babies. Platelet size was increased in two babies with immune thrombocytopenia and in none of the others. This study shows that neonatal thrombocytopenia is often associated with high-risk factors and with increased hemorrhage, morbidity, and mortality.
